摘要
为了研究干热处理对葫芦砧木种子发芽及子叶生长的影响,以葫芦种子为材料,对干热处理后的种子进行发芽率和正常苗率的测定。结果表明:葫芦种子Y1、Y3、Y5干热处理2周后发芽率均能达到85%,幼苗子叶畸形率低于30%。带有黄瓜绿斑驳花叶病毒的葫芦种子经过干热处理后幼苗真叶病毒检测为阴性。干热处理能有效失活葫芦种子上携带的黄瓜绿斑驳花叶病毒,并且种子的活力基本不受影响。
Seed germination and cotyledon growth of Lagenaria rootstock were evaluated to explore the effects of dry heat treatment on seed quality.The result indicated that after 2 weeks of Y1,Y3,Y5 dry heat treatments the Lagenaria seed had up to 85% germination and less than 30% abnormal seedlings.Elisa detection showed negative results in true leaf of the seedlings from seed treated with dry heat.Therefore,dry heat treatment can effectively eliminate CGMMV virus in Lagenaria seed without significant damage to seed viability.
